Create a Project without a Street Address

Here's how to create the project using the GPS coordinates vs. the street address.

Permission Roles

  • All User Permission Roles can create a Project without a Street Address.

  • After you create a Project using GPS Coordinates, Admin, Managers, and Standard Users can arrive at the job site and see this Project in the Nearby Projects list. Restricted Users must be assigned to the Project to see it.

Platform Availability

  • Creating a Project without a street address is available on both the web and mobile apps.

On the web

  1. Log in to CompanyCam.

  2. Within the Project Feed, click on the + Create Button.

  3. Select + New Project or Use a Template.

  4. Use the Project Address section at the left to get into the general area - search a highway name, intersection, nearby business, etc.

  5. Drag the pin to the exact position for the Project.

  6. Edit the Project information fields on the right, and then click Create Project.

In the app

  1. Open CompanyCam, tap on the + Button.

  2. Next, choose Create Project.

  3. Move the Map around until the Pin is exactly where the Project is located and tap the Confirm Button.

  4. After creating the Project, you can edit the Project details as needed, then tap Create Project on the bottom of the screen.

  5. You can now start taking or uploading Project photos!
